What are Integrated LED Lights, Anyway?

Imagine a world where your light fixture and light source are identical. That's the magic of integrated LED lights. Instead of screwing a bulb into a socket, these fixtures come with the LEDs already built in. No more mismatched bulbs, no more guesswork at the hardware store, and no more "Why is this bulb flickering like a haunted house?" moments.

Integrated LED lighting fixtures are designed from the ground up to maximize the benefits of LED technology. The LEDs are permanently embedded within the fixture, whether a sleek panel, a futuristic disc, or a subtle strip of light under your kitchen cabinets. These fixtures aren't just about function-they're about form, too. Manufacturers have embraced the design freedom that comes with compact, low-profile LEDs, resulting in lighting that is as stylish as practical.

The Bright Side: Advantages of Integrated LED Lights

Longer Lifespan, Like Really Long

Let's talk about longevity. Integrated LED lights are the marathon runners of the lighting world. While traditional bulbs might last a year or two (if you're lucky), integrated LED light fixtures can keep shining for 50,000 hours or more. That's over five years of continuous use, or more realistically, a decade or longer in a typical home or office. Imagine not climbing a ladder to change a bulb for ten years. Your future self will thank you.

The secret to this impressive lifespan lies in the marriage of light and fixture. Because the LEDs are built right into the fixture, they're better protected from dust, moisture, and the general chaos of daily life. No more worrying about wobbly sockets or loose bulbs. You're in it for the long haul when you install an integrated LED fixture.

Energy Efficiency: Suitable for Your Wallet and the Planet

If you've ever winced at your electricity bill after a long winter, you'll appreciate the energy-saving power of integrated LED lights. These fixtures use up to 70% less electricity than their incandescent ancestors. That means lower utility bills, a smaller carbon footprint, and even extra cash for that vacation you've been dreaming about.

But the benefits don't stop at your wallet. Integrated LED lighting is also a win for the environment. Lower energy consumption means less strain on power plants and fewer greenhouse gas emissions. It's a small change that has a significant impact over time.

Better Heat Dissipation, Superb Under Pressure

One of the unsung heroes of integrated LED lighting is its ability to keep cool under pressure. Traditional bulbs wasted much of their energy as heat, turning your light fixture into a miniature oven. Integrated LED fixtures are created to dissipate heat efficiently, keeping your room cooler and extending the life of the LEDs. It's a win-win: more light, less heat, and a longer fixture.

The Not-So-Bright Side: Potential Drawbacks of Integrated LED Lights

No technology is perfect, and integrated LED lighting is no exception. While the benefits are impressive, it's essential to consider a few potential downsides before making the switch.

Higher Up-Front Cost-Quality Comes at a Price

Let's address the elephant in the room: integrated LED fixtures often cost more up front than traditional lighting options. The technology is more advanced, the designs are more sophisticated, and the installation process can be more involved. But before you clutch your wallet in horror, remember that the long-term savings in energy and maintenance usually outweigh the initial investment.

Think of it as buying a high-quality appliance. You pay a little more now, but enjoy years of reliable performance and lower operating costs. For most homeowners and businesses, the math adds up in favor of integrated LED lighting.

Complicated Installation and Replacement: Call in the Pros

Integrated LED light fixtures are not your average DIY project. Installation often requires electrical know-how, and when the LEDs eventually reach the end of their lifespan, replacing the fixture can be more complicated than swapping out a bulb. Usually, it's best to call a professional electrician to handle the job.

While this might seem like a hassle, it's a good thing. Professional installation ensures your fixtures are safe, secure, and optimized for performance. Plus, knowing your lighting is in expert hands gives you peace of mind.

Fixture Replacement- When the Light Goes Out, So Does the Fixture

Here's a quirk of integrated LED lighting: when the LEDs finally wear out, the entire fixture usually needs to be replaced. Unlike traditional fixtures, where you pop in a new bulb, integrated LED fixtures are designed as a single unit. This might sound wasteful, but remember that these fixtures are built to last for many years. You'll likely be ready for a style update when you need a replacement.

Limited Customization, You See, Is What You Get

Integrated LED fixtures offer a dazzling array of designs but don't always allow much customization after installation. Want to change the color temperature or swap out the LEDs for a different style? You'll need a new fixture. This isn't a dealbreaker for most people, but it's something to remember if you like changing your lighting frequently.

How Long Do Integrated LED Lights Last?

If you're wondering how long integrated LED lights last, prepare to be impressed. Most integrated LED light fixtures are rated for 50,000 hours or more. In perspective, that's about seventeen years if you use the light for eight hours daily. Of course, lifespan can vary based on usage, installation, and environmental factors, but integrated LED lighting is built for endurance.

The secret to this longevity lies in the quality of the components and the fixture's design. Integrated LED fixtures are engineered to manage heat, protect the LEDs from dust and moisture, and deliver consistent performance over time. When investing in a high-quality integrated LED fixture, you commit to reliable, efficient lighting.

Where Integrated LED Lighting Shines Brightest

Not all spaces are created equal, and neither are lighting needs. Integrated LED lighting fixtures are well-suited for areas with top priorities for reliability, efficiency, and design flexibility. Here are a few examples:

  • Kitchens: Under-cabinet LED integrated lights provide bright, focused illumination for food prep and cooking, while ceiling panels offer even, shadow-free light for the entire room.

  • Bathrooms: Moisture-resistant integrated LED fixtures are perfect for vanities, mirrors, and shower areas, delivering clear, flattering light that won't fog up or flicker.

  • Offices: Integrated LED panels and troffers create a comfortable, productive work environment with minimal glare and maximum efficiency.

  • Living rooms: From dramatic accent lighting to subtle ambient glow, integrated LED fixtures can be tailored to suit any mood or occasion.

  • Commercial spaces: Retail stores, restaurants, and hotels benefit from integrated LED lighting's durability, energy savings, and design versatility.

Choosing the Right Integrated LED Fixture for Your Space

With so many options on the market, choosing the right integrated LED fixture can feel overwhelming. Here are a few tips to help you make an informed decision:

  • Consider the application: Consider where the fixture will be installed and what lighting you need. Task lighting, ambient lighting, and accent lighting all have different requirements.

  • Look for quality: Not all integrated LED fixtures are created equal. Select products from reputable manufacturers with a track record of reliability and performance.

  • Check the specs: Pay attention to lumen output, color temperature, and dimming capabilities to ensure the fixture meets your needs.

  • Factor in installation: Integrated LED fixtures often require professional installation. Plan accordingly and budget for expert help.

  • Review the warranty: Ensure you understand the warranty terms and what's covered in case of defects or failures.
